As the AI Market Intelligence Lead, you will serve as a trusted strategic partner to executive leadership, ensuring the successful execution of the company's highest priority initiatives across six consulting service lines. This role is responsible for driving organizational accountability, coordinating cross-functional projects and ensuring strategic initiatives move from concept to completion.
Acting as the operational bridge between executives and business leaders, AI Market Intelligence Lead provides structure, visibility, and accountability across the organization. This individual excels at managing complex initiatives, aligning stakeholders, removing roadblocks, and ensuring leadership priorities are executed effectively while maintaining a high standard of client service.


This is an ideal opportunity for a highly organized, results-driven professional with strong project management, operational, and consulting experience who thrives in a fast-paced, growth-oriented environment.


As a premier consulting and technology firm, alliant is focused on providing solutions to help businesses transform and thrive, while serving as their ongoing growth partner.


Responsibilities:

  • Partner with executive leadership to execute the organization's strategic priorities and long-term business objectives.
  • Develop project plans, timelines, milestones, and success metrics for enterprise initiatives.
  • Track progress across multiple initiatives, proactively identifying risks and driving resolution.
  • Ensure strategic priorities remain aligned across all business units and consulting service lines.
  • Serve as the central point of coordination for executive initiatives and organizational priorities.
  • Hold cross-functional teams accountable for commitments, deliverables, and deadlines.
  • Facilitate executive meetings, including preparing agendas, documenting action items, and monitoring follow-through.
  • Develop executive dashboards and KPI reporting to provide visibility into organizational performance.
  • Lead cross-functional projects from planning through implementation.
  • Coordinate resources across consulting, operations, technology, finance, marketing, HR, and business development.
  • Identify dependencies, manage competing priorities, and maintain project momentum.
  • Implement project management best practices that improve execution and organizational efficiency.
  • Build strong relationships across departments to improve communication, ensure stakeholder buy-in, and drive organizational alignment.
  • Facilitate collaboration and decision-making amongst business leaders to drive the execution of enterprise-wide initiatives
  • Advise and assist executives with organizational planning, change management, and operational decision-making.
  • Foster a culture of accountability, transparency, and continuous improvement.
  • Identify opportunities to improve organizational processes, workflows, and resource utilization.
  • Drive operational efficiencies through process optimization and technology adoption.
  • Develop reporting tools that measure initiative success and organizational effectiveness.
  • Support special projects and executive priorities as business needs evolve.


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Management, Operations, Project Management, or a related field required.
  • 5–8 years of experience in professional services, consulting, business operations, strategic planning, project management, or Chief of Staff functions.
  • Demonstrated success leading complex, cross-functional enterprise initiatives in a fast-paced, matrixed environment.
  • Strong project and program management skills, including the ability to prioritize competing workstreams, manage dependencies, meet deadlines, and adapt to changing business priorities.
  • Excellent organizational, analytical, and problem-solving abilities, with experience developing executive-level reporting, dashboards, and performance metrics.
  • Exceptional communication and executive presentation skills, with the ability to influence stakeholders without direct reporting authority.
  • Proficiency with project management and collaboration tools such as Microsoft Project, Smartsheet, Monday.com, Asana, Jira, or similar platforms.
  • Project Management Professional (PMP), Agile, Lean Six Sigma, or similar certification preferred.
  • Receptiveness to performance feedback and commitment to working effectively in a team environment.
  • Preferred candidate will reside in or relocate to Houston.


alliant offers a comprehensive compensation and benefits package including 100% employer paid medical /dental premiums for single coverage for certain options, 401(k) matching, PTO, company provided life insurance and disability, onsite gym and group exercise classes, paid covered parking, and more!
